Elbow Dysplasia in German Shepherds

High Risk
Category: Orthopedic Typical onset: 4-18 months Hereditary: Yes Est. treatment cost: £2,000-£5,000

Elbow Dysplasia is one of the most frequently diagnosed conditions in the breed within the German Shepherd. Common indicators include front leg lameness, elbow swelling, and pain on elbow manipulation. Elbow dysplasia is an umbrella term covering several developmental abnormalities of the elbow joint including fragmented coronoid process, osteochondritis dissecans, and ununited anconeal process. It causes foreleg lameness and arthritis. It typically becomes apparent at 4-18 months. The large frame of the German Shepherd can accelerate progression in weight-bearing conditions, making early diagnosis particularly valuable. This condition has a hereditary component — prospective owners should request documentation of health screening from the breeder. Treatment costs are estimated at £2,000-£5,000, making comprehensive pet insurance a practical consideration.

Symptoms of Elbow Dysplasia in German Shepherds

  • Front leg lameness
  • Elbow swelling
  • Pain on elbow manipulation
  • Reluctance to exercise
  • Stiff gait after rest

If your German Shepherd is showing any of these signs, consult your veterinarian promptly.

Treatment Options

Surgical intervention is often recommended to remove bone fragments or reshape joint surfaces. Medical management includes NSAIDs, joint supplements, and physiotherapy.

Prevention & Management

  • BVA/KC elbow score breeding stock
  • Control growth rate in large breeds
  • Avoid over-supplementation with calcium
  • Maintain healthy weight from puppyhood
